I have found that I cannot sync podcasts to my iphone anymore unless I download the podcast app, which I have done. However if I am not connected to the internet, my podcasts will not play - whereas in the previous IOS6 I could save them to a music playlist and listen to them all the time. This means that when I go into a bad signal area or go on a flight (especially long haul) I cannot listen to any of my saved podcasts, neither can I listen to any of my podcasts abroad on holiday unless I pay roaming charges. Is there anyway to save podcasts onto my phone in a music playlist as I was doing before so I can play them when I am not connected to the internet? :mad:
